elasticsearch delete_by_query version_conflict_engine_exception
}, Ana, I suppose that it is related to [this] a successful creation/updation does not imply that that the data is successfully persisted across the primary and replica shards. query takes effect immediately but rethrotting that slows down the query While this may answer the question, providing the answer in text-form regarding why and/or how this answers the question improves its long-term value. Request forwarded to the document's primary shard. Performance: remove the synchronous persistence mechanism from batch ElasticSearch DAO. Elasticsearch exception type=version_conflict_engine_exception since 8.7.0 Since 8.7.0, we did the following optimization to reduce Elasticsearch load. To control the rate at which delete by query issues batches of delete operations, Is there any known 80-bit collision attack? I am using the javascript API, but I would bet that the flags are similar. rev2023.5.1.43405. Asking for help, clarification, or responding to other answers. When I'm doing this query via elasticsearch.Client it always returns 409: version conflict, current version [x] is different than the one provided [y], but when i'm doing this request via curl (got it from log: 'trace') then it work perfectly.Any ideas? What should I follow, if two altimeters show different altitudes? I have a query that deletes records for a given agency, so they can later be updated by a nightly script.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. "reason": "[mail163][AV89E_COisCbJs1cSr60]: version conflict, current version [2] is different than the one provided [1]", cause Elasticsearch to create many requests and wait before starting the next set. When I add document, this document has a version of 1 as shown below. Defaults to 1 2 3 4 client = Elasticsearch::Client. (Optional, string) { By default, Elasticsearch periodically refreshes indices every second, but only on indices that have received one search request or more in the last 30 seconds. How to subdivide triangles into four triangles with Geometry Nodes? https://www.elastic.co/guide/en/elasticsearch/client/javascript-api/current/api-reference.html#_delete. I'm using, ElasticSearch version conflict exception when deleting by query, When AI meets IP: Can artists sue AI imitators? Rethrottling that speeds up the "type": "version_conflict_engine_exception", How should I deal with this protrusion in future drywall ceiling? Code. For example: This documentation around refresh cycles is old, but I cannot for the life of me find anything as descriptive in the more modern ES versions. The cost of this feature is the document that Hi All, How are engines numbered on Starship and Super Heavy? "reason": "[mail163][AV89E_COisCbJs1cSsBF]: version conflict, current version [2] is different than the one provided [1]", Require the Elasticsearch library: 1 require 'elasticsearch' Create Client Instance In the below code you create a new client instance to use the library's built-in methods to index, query, delete, etc.. Elasticsearch documents. and all failed requests are returned in the response. Issues 3.6k. time is the difference between the batch size divided by the When you submit a delete by query request, Elasticsearch gets a snapshot of the data stream or index Identify blue/translucent jelly-like animal on beach, "Signpost" puzzle from Tatham's collection. What positional accuracy (ie, arc seconds) is necessary to view Saturn, Uranus, beyond? Pull requests 476. I am confused a bit here. If a document changes between the time that the Different Elasticsearch results for the same query. Delete by query and date range causes unexpected "version_conflict_engine_exception", 409 response - Elasticsearch - Discuss the Elastic Stack Discuss the Elastic Stack Delete by query and date range causes unexpected "version_conflict_engine_exception", 409 response Elastic Stack Elasticsearch eql-elastic-query-language 566),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. Use with caution. Connect and share knowledge within a single location that is structured and easy to search. requests_per_second and the time spent writing. "cause": { It doesnt thrown in my case, I get ElasticsearchStatusException: Elasticsearch exception [type=version_conflict_engine_exception, reason=[_doc][2968265]: version conflict, current version [8] is different than the one provided [7], but this exception is not even a child of VersionConflictEngineException. the section above, creating sub-requests which means it has some quirks: The value of requests_per_second can be changed on a running delete by query or alias: You can specify the query criteria in the request URI or the request body Python script update by query elasticsearch doesn't work } How i can tackle such situation without affecting my writing process. done with a task, you should delete the task document so Elasticsearch can reclaim the (Optional, Boolean) If true, wildcard and prefix queries are analyzed. Do u think this could be the reason? See Active shards What were the most popular text editors for MS-DOS in the 1980s? What do hollow blue circles with a dot mean on the World Map? This could happen if you (for some reason) send this query twice at the same time.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. "search": 0 If false, the request returns an error if any wildcard expression, Content Discovery initiative April 13 update: Related questions using a Review our technical responses for the 2023 Developer Survey. You can change the _delete_by_query10 _delete_by_queryfailures failures URLconflicts=proceed"conflicts": "proceed" Elasticsearch exception type=version_conflict_engine_exception since 8.7.0 Since 8.7.0, we did the following optimization to reduce Elasticsearch load.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. In 5e D&D and Grim Hollow, how does the Specter transformation affect a human PC in regards to the 'undead' characteristics and spells? Now i'm going to remove all data contains this tag with the request below ,but i reports a version conflict.
Bluebonnet News Arrests,
Peterborough United Squad 2020 21,
Check Personalized Plate Availability Michigan,
Articles E